예제 #1
0
        private void btnDegistir_Click(object sender, EventArgs e)
        {
            cMusteri m = new cMusteri();

            m.MusteriID     = Convert.ToInt32(txtID.Text);
            m.MusteriAdi    = txtAdi.Text;
            m.MusteriSoyadi = txtSoyadi.Text;
            m.MusteriTCKNo  = txtTCKNo.Text;
            m.Telefon       = mtxtTel.Text;
            m.Email         = txtEmail.Text;
            m.Adres         = txtAdres.Text;

            bool sonuc = m.MusteriGuncelle(m);

            if (txtAdi.Text.Trim() != "" || txtSoyadi.Text.Trim() != "" || txtTCKNo.Text.Trim() != "")
            {
                if (sonuc)
                {
                    MessageBox.Show("Müşteri Bilgileri Değiştirildi.");
                    Temizle();
                    btnDegistir.Enabled = false;
                    btnSil.Enabled      = false;
                    m.MusterileriGetir(lvMusteriler);
                }
                else
                {
                    MessageBox.Show("Personel Bilgileri Değiştirilemedi!");
                }
            }
            else
            {
                MessageBox.Show("Eksik Bilgi Girdiniz.");
            }
        }
예제 #2
0
        private void btnDegistir_Click(object sender, EventArgs e)
        {
            cMusteri m  = new cMusteri();
            m.MusteriID = Convert.ToInt32(txtID.Text);
            m.MusteriAdi = txtAdi.Text;
            m.MusteriSoyadi= txtSoyadi.Text;
            m.MusteriTCKNo = txtTCKNo.Text;
            m.Telefon = mtxtTel.Text;
            m.Email= txtEmail.Text;
            m.Adres = txtAdres.Text;

            bool sonuc = m.MusteriGuncelle(m);
            if (txtAdi.Text.Trim() != "" || txtSoyadi.Text.Trim() != "" || txtTCKNo.Text.Trim() != "")
            {
                if (sonuc)
                {
                    MessageBox.Show("Müşteri Bilgileri Değiştirildi.");
                    Temizle();
                    btnDegistir.Enabled = false;
                    btnSil.Enabled = false;
                    m.MusterileriGetir(lvMusteriler);
                }
                else
                {
                    MessageBox.Show("Personel Bilgileri Değiştirilemedi!");
                }
            }
            else
            {
                MessageBox.Show("Eksik Bilgi Girdiniz.");
            }
        }
예제 #3
0
        private void btnKaydet_Click(object sender, EventArgs e)
        {
            cMusteri m = new cMusteri();

            m.MusteriAdi    = txtAdi.Text;
            m.MusteriSoyadi = txtSoyadi.Text;
            m.MusteriTCKNo  = txtTCKNo.Text;
            m.Telefon       = mtxtTel.Text;
            m.Email         = txtEmail.Text;
            m.Adres         = txtAdres.Text;

            bool sonuc = m.MusteriEkle(m);

            if (txtAdi.Text.Trim() != "" || txtSoyadi.Text.Trim() != "" || txtTCKNo.Text.Trim() != "" || txtEmail.Text.Trim() != "" || txtAdres.Text.Trim() != "")
            {
                if (sonuc)
                {
                    MessageBox.Show("Müşteri Bilgileri Kaydedildi.");
                    Temizle();
                    btnDegistir.Enabled = false;
                    btnSil.Enabled      = false;
                    m.MusterileriGetir(lvMusteriler);
                }
                else
                {
                    MessageBox.Show("Müşteri Bilgileri Kaydedilemedi!");
                }
            }
            else
            {
                MessageBox.Show("Tüm Boşlukları Doldurunuz.");
            }
        }
예제 #4
0
        private void btnKaydet_Click(object sender, EventArgs e)
        {
            cMusteri m = new cMusteri();
            m.MusteriAdi = txtAdi.Text;
            m.MusteriSoyadi = txtSoyadi.Text;
            m.MusteriTCKNo = txtTCKNo.Text;
            m.Telefon = mtxtTel.Text;
            m.Email = txtEmail.Text;
            m.Adres = txtAdres.Text;

            bool sonuc = m.MusteriEkle(m);
            if (txtAdi.Text.Trim() != "" || txtSoyadi.Text.Trim() != "" || txtTCKNo.Text.Trim() != "" || txtEmail.Text.Trim() != "" || txtAdres.Text.Trim() != "")
            {
                if (sonuc)
                {
                    MessageBox.Show("Müşteri Bilgileri Kaydedildi.");
                    Temizle();
                    btnDegistir.Enabled = false;
                    btnSil.Enabled = false;
                    m.MusterileriGetir(lvMusteriler);
                }
                else
                {
                    MessageBox.Show("Müşteri Bilgileri Kaydedilemedi!");
                }
            }
            else
            {
                MessageBox.Show("Tüm Boşlukları Doldurunuz.");
            }
        }
예제 #5
0
        public bool MusteriEkle(cMusteri m)
        {
            bool          sonuc = false;
            SqlConnection conn  = new SqlConnection(gnl.connStr);
            SqlCommand    comm  = new SqlCommand("sp_MusteriEkle", conn);

            comm.CommandType = CommandType.StoredProcedure;;
            comm.Parameters.Add("@Ad", SqlDbType.VarChar).Value      = m._musteriAdi;
            comm.Parameters.Add("@Soyad", SqlDbType.VarChar).Value   = m._musteriSoyadi;
            comm.Parameters.Add("@TcNo", SqlDbType.VarChar).Value    = m._musteriTCKNo;
            comm.Parameters.Add("@Telefon", SqlDbType.VarChar).Value = m._telefon;
            comm.Parameters.Add("@Mail", SqlDbType.VarChar).Value    = m._email;
            comm.Parameters.Add("@Adres", SqlDbType.VarChar).Value   = m._adres;
            if (conn.State == ConnectionState.Closed)
            {
                conn.Open();
            }
            try
            {
                sonuc = Convert.ToBoolean(comm.ExecuteNonQuery());
            }
            catch (SqlException ex)
            {
                string hata = ex.Message;
            }
            finally { conn.Close(); }
            return(sonuc);
        }
 private void frmMusteriSorgulama_Load(object sender, EventArgs e)
 {
     this.Top = 0;
     this.Left = 0;
     cMusteri m = new cMusteri();
     m.MusterileriGetir(lvMusteriler);
 }
예제 #7
0
        private void frmMusteri_Load(object sender, EventArgs e)
        {
            this.Top  = 0;
            this.Left = 0;
            cMusteri m = new cMusteri();

            m.MusterileriGetir(lvMusteriler);
        }
예제 #8
0
        private void btnSil_Click(object sender, EventArgs e)
        {
            cMusteri m = new cMusteri();

            if (MessageBox.Show("Silmek İstiyor musunuz?", "SİLİNSİN Mİ?",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== System.Windows.Forms.DialogResult.Yes)
            {
                bool Sonuc = m.MusteriSil(Convert.ToInt32(txtID.Text));
                if (Sonuc)
                {
                    MessageBox.Show("Müşteri Bilgileri Silindi.");
                    Temizle();
                    btnDegistir.Enabled = false;
                    btnSil.Enabled      = false;
                    m.MusterileriGetir(lvMusteriler);
                }
                else
                {
                    MessageBox.Show("Bilgiler Silinemedi!");
                }
            }
        }
예제 #9
0
 public bool MusteriEkle(cMusteri m)
 {
     bool sonuc = false;
     SqlConnection conn = new SqlConnection(gnl.connStr);
     SqlCommand comm = new SqlCommand("sp_MusteriEkle", conn);
     comm.CommandType = CommandType.StoredProcedure; ;
     comm.Parameters.Add("@Ad", SqlDbType.VarChar).Value = m._musteriAdi;
     comm.Parameters.Add("@Soyad", SqlDbType.VarChar).Value = m._musteriSoyadi;
     comm.Parameters.Add("@TcNo", SqlDbType.VarChar).Value = m._musteriTCKNo;
     comm.Parameters.Add("@Telefon", SqlDbType.VarChar).Value = m._telefon;
     comm.Parameters.Add("@Mail", SqlDbType.VarChar).Value = m._email;
     comm.Parameters.Add("@Adres", SqlDbType.VarChar).Value = m._adres;
     if (conn.State == ConnectionState.Closed) conn.Open();
     try
     {
         sonuc = Convert.ToBoolean(comm.ExecuteNonQuery());
     }
     catch (SqlException ex)
     {
         string hata = ex.Message;
     }
     finally { conn.Close(); }
     return sonuc;
 }
예제 #10
0
 private void btnSil_Click(object sender, EventArgs e)
 {
     cMusteri m = new cMusteri();
     if (MessageBox.Show("Silmek İstiyor musunuz?", "SİLİNSİN Mİ?",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== System.Windows.Forms.DialogResult.Yes)
     {
         bool Sonuc = m.MusteriSil(Convert.ToInt32(txtID.Text));
         if (Sonuc)
         {
             MessageBox.Show("Müşteri Bilgileri Silindi.");
             Temizle();
             btnDegistir.Enabled = false;
             btnSil.Enabled = false;
             m.MusterileriGetir(lvMusteriler);
         }
         else
         {
             MessageBox.Show("Bilgiler Silinemedi!");
         }
     }
 }
예제 #11
0
 private void txtArama_TextChanged(object sender, EventArgs e)
 {
     cMusteri m = new cMusteri();
     m.MusteriGetirByArama(lvMusteriler,txtArama.Text);
 }
예제 #12
0
        private void txtArama_TextChanged(object sender, EventArgs e)
        {
            cMusteri m = new cMusteri();

            m.MusteriGetirByArama(lvMusteriler, txtArama.Text);
        }